Transaction 8d66315688516f903a1b1d68f3324826af47e4e0a7d7b1f8bc98401381573f68
1 Input
1 Output
-
8d66315688516f903a1b1d68f3324826af47e4e0a7d7b1f8bc98401381573f68:0
- value
- 70049207
- script pubkey
- OP_0 OP_PUSHBYTES_20 11d6c47d6b9fff88afcd015c5fff172f232046f6
- address
- bc1qz8tvglttnllc3t7dq9w9llch9u3jq3hkwrghmk